Five Questions to Ask When Considering an Information Technology Degree

“Information technology” sounds like a single, well-defined major. In practice, it’s one of the most inconsistently labeled programs in higher ed. What one school calls IT another calls information systems or computer information systems or simply folds into computer science. Before committing to a program, students should ask these important questions:

Does this school actually offer “IT” or something close with a similar name?

At some schools, IT lives in engineering and leans technical, covering topics like networks, systems administration and security. At others, it’s housed in the business school and blends technology with management under names like information systems or computer information systems. Neither approach is wrong, but they prepare students for different career paths. To be sure they’re committing to the right program, students should read the major’s course list instead of just relying on the degree title.

How is IT different from computer science, cybersecurity or information systems?

These terms are often used interchangeably by applicants, but they’re distinct to academic departments. To roughly categorize each:

IT is about deploying, managing and securing the systems that organizations already run.

Computer science emphasizes software development and understanding the theory behind it.

Cybersecurity focuses specifically on system defense.

Information systems sits closer to business, translating technology decisions into organizational strategy.

Another way to look at it: If you like fixing things and keeping systems running, that’s IT. If you want to design things, that’s computer science. If you want to protect systems, that’s cybersecurity. If you want to optimize business processes, that’s information systems.

What do graduates with an IT degree get hired to do?

The U.S. Bureau of Labor Statistics groups computer and information technology occupations together, projecting 317,700 openings a year through 2034 and current median wages of almost $106,000. But the category includes a wide array of specific roles, including network administrators, security analysts and system managers. These jobs all differ significantly in terms of daily work and required skills. When considering an IT-related program, students should look for outcomes by job title, not generic employment and salary statistics for tech majors.

Does the IT curriculum include real systems, not just theory?

IT is a practical field, so a program heavy on lecture and light on hands-on time should raise questions. Prospective students should look for coursework involving real networks, cloud environments and security tools. Stevens’ information systems program, for example, builds toward a capstone where students consult on a real project for a local business rather than a hypothetical case study. IT degree programs should also offer internship support. Employers value demonstrated hands-on competency as highly as coursework.

Are there industry certifications built into the IT program?

Certifications like CompTIA Security+ or Cisco’s CCNA carry weight in IT hiring. Students can save themselves significant time and money if a program’s curriculum maps to those credentials or helps students prepare to test for them while still enrolled in school.

None of these questions has a universally correct answer. But knowing what to ask when comparing programs can help students make informed choices about which meets their specific needs best.
